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 294 | 0.2 mM RNA in 10 mm NaCacodylate, 50 mM NaCl, 10 mM MgCl2 with a mother liquor of 10% MPD, 40 mM Na cacodylate pH 7, 80 mM SrCl2, 20 mM MgCl2, 12 mM spermine tetra-HCl at 21 C. Native crystals were quickly cryo-protected in mother liquor plus 20% ethylene glycol prior to flash freezing in liquid N2. |
